Audio from ‘Delivering killer presentations’ conversation with Laura Fitton from PodCamp Boston Podcast on October 24, 2007 303 views
Here s the audio from Bryan Person s 58-minute conversation with Laura Fitton earlier today on BlogTalkRadio. The show was called Delivering killer presentations at PodCamp and featured Laura s excellent advice for both first-time presenters and accomplished speakers alike. Laura also took several call-in questions from listeners. If you ll be presenting at PodCamp this weekend, then listen in! 51 Days, 735 Participants! from PodCamp Boston Podcast on September 04, 2007 318 views
We re pleased to report that PodCamp Boston is shaping up to be a landmark event in new media, with 735 fantastic people registered for it, from nurses to poets to investors to sailors. Statistically, about 50% of participants aren t heavily engaged in new media, looking to learn more about it and interact with the folks who are, so PodCamp Boston will be a great opportunity for all of us to gain new friends, partners, and insights. The PodCamp Boston Participant Contest! from PodCamp Boston Podcast on July 04, 2007 357 views
The PodCamp Boston Participant Contest! Poking around the Eventbrite software, we noticed that there s an ability to add affiliate links to the ticketing software. Based on a customized URL, we can see which affiliate links have resulted in the most clicks and ticket sales for PodCamp Boston, which is really cool. So here s what we re going to do. Similar to Podcasters Across Borders, we re going to put up a prize. The affiliate who brings the most people to PodCamp Boston will win a Sanyo VPC-CG65 handheld video camera (rough market value: $350). This little baby is what PodCamp Co-Founder Christopher Penn uses to take videos - it shoots with the advanced AVC/H.264 codec and can cram 75 minutes of high quality video onto a single 1 GB SD card. See an example here. Here s how you participate. Use this URL: http://www.eventbrite.com/event/59949310/XYZ Where XYZ is your full name. So for example, PodCamp Co-Founder Chris Brogan would use: http://www.eventbrite.com/event/59949310/chrisbrogan In the Eventbrite software, we ll see how many tickets are sold by an affiliate. Additional rules: 1. You must be present to win. The camera will be given away on Sunday afternoon at the closing remarks session. 2. The winner will be the affiliate who has the most number of people ACTUALLY SHOW UP. (yes, organizationally, we ll actually be checking people in at the door this year!) 3. The winner must have a minimum of 10 attendees who actually show up. 4. Affiliate numbers will be published on the blog at irregular intervals. That s about the only reporting we ve got now, but if for some reason there s any kind of dispute, we ll gladly log in live and show you in person at PodCamp Boston. 5.
